"Up and at em" is a motivational phrase that encourages people to start working hard and pursue their goals. However, there are several synonyms that can be used interchangeably to express the same sentiment. One such synonym is "rise and shine", which means waking up and starting the day energetically. Another synonym is "hit the ground running", which implies starting a task with full force and determination. "Get cracking" is yet another synonym that can be used to urge someone to begin an activity without delay. Hence, these interchangeable idioms can be used to boost the morale and motivation of those around us.
